This week, they announced their expansion into, not only, Winter Park, CO. but also Stratton Mountain Resort, VT and Mount Snow, VT. Stratton and Mount Snow mark Ski Butlers first expansion into the east coast of the United States.   

Stratton Becomes the First East Coast Alterra Resort

Stratton Mountain Resort

Since joining forces with Alterra Mountain Company in September 2022, Ski Butlers has wasted no time in venturing into uncharted territories. Leading the charge is Stratton, proudly claiming the title of Ski Butlers’ inaugural serviced Alterra resort on the East Coast.  

“We are thrilled to be expanding into our first two East Coast resorts,” said Bryn Carey, Founder and CEO. “Our east coast expansion will benefit these customers, allowing them to rent from Ski Butlers in Vermont, then easily re-book when they travel out West.”   

Winter Park: A Natural Addition for Ski Butlers

Ski Butlers

Expansion into Winter Park is a natural addition for Ski Butlers. Colorado has their largest operational footprint and Winter Park is also owned by parent company, Alterra Mountain Company. This expansion creates a win-win situation for both Ski Butlers and Winter Park. Ski Butlers will be able to offer its services to even more skiers and snowboarders. Meanwhile, Winter Park will be able to provide its guests with a more convenient and luxurious ski vacation experience.

Since its humble beginnings out of a single Park City garage in 2004, Ski Butlers has steadily grown into the industry leader for rentals. For a while, their base has predominantly been out west. However, their recent expansion announcement aims to change this. With the addition of Winter Park and also Stratton and Mount Snow, Ski Butlers now has a presence in the east. This is sure to be a stepping stone for future expansion while providing their well-known services to the east.
